Method
Preparation
- If using fresh berries, rinse and pat dry thoroughly.
- Combine all berries in a blender with lemon juice and salt. Blend until smooth.
- Optionally, strain the berry mixture for a seedless puree.
Mixing
- Add yogurt, honey, and vanilla to the berry puree in the blender. Blend until smooth.
- Taste the mixture and adjust sweetness or tartness if needed.
Freezing
- Pour the mixture into a lined freezer-safe container and smooth the top.
- Cover tightly with plastic wrap or parchment paper.
- Freeze for at least 4 to 6 hours, preferably overnight.
Serving
- Let ice cream sit at room temperature for 5 to 8 minutes before scooping.
- Run the scoop under warm water for easier serving.
Notes
Store covered tightly in the freezer for up to 2 weeks. Let thaw slightly if it becomes too hard.
